Webb12 jan. 2024 · Shoes with thick, rigid soles block our proprioception, and can interfere with a child’s natural gait and weaken muscles. This may lead to hip, back or foot injuries over time. When choosing barefoot shoes for kids, look for thin, flexible soles. Test if the shoes are lightweight, and if you can easily roll up and twist the soles. Webb11 mars 2024 · The term “proprioception” was coined by Charles Sherrington in 1907 when he stated, “In muscular receptivity, we see the body itself acting as a stimulus to its own receptors—the proprioceptors” ().Early controversy revolved around whether proprioceptive signals were solely of peripheral origin, or whether central signals also contributed (1, 2).
